Description
Summary:Instructional materials have always been one of the key factors in enhancing teaching and learning. Hence, teachers assume the responsibilities in selecting effective materials to be used in the classroom. In order to decide instructional materials for the learners, teachers need to have the knowledge and understanding of selection criteria that will guide their decisions. This paper presents the factors that underlie Libyan EFL teachers’ decisions in selecting materials for reading lessons. The participants of this study are three Libyan English language teachers teaching in Libyan international schools in Malaysia. Lesson plans on the teaching of reading comprehension were referred to and interviews were conducted with the respective teachers to understand their decisions regarding materials used to teach reading comprehension. The findings showed that there are seven main factors that affect the participants’ choice of reading materials which are learners’ background, proficiency level, interest in reading, skill development, authenticity, level of difficulty and appealing content. This article provides a better understanding on the EFL teachers’ justifications of the materials selected in ensuring effective EFL reading lessons.
